Application for Fundraising to support charities and small projects organizers and anyone who needs financial help by donating through it and present your own projects on it
This app uses flutter 3.10.0 version, Use the Dart to install these packages.
# dependencies:
flutter_image_compress: ^2.0.3
image: ^4.0.17
flutter_screenutil: ^5.7.0
dotted_border: ^2.0.0+3
cupertino_icons: ^1.0.5
flutter_svg: ^2.0.4
google_fonts: ^4.0.4
intl: ^0.18.0
flutter_bloc: ^7.1.0
equatable: ^2.0.5
provider: ^6.0.5
shared_preferences: ^2.1.0
country_list_pick: ^1.0.1+6
csc_picker: ^0.2.7
country_picker: ^2.0.20
flutter_rating_bar: ^4.0.1
intl_phone_number_input: ^0.7.3+1
image_picker: ^0.8.7+4
dropdown_button2: ^1.9.2
flutter_stripe: ^9.1.1
path: ^1.8.3
cloud_firestore: ^4.7.0
firebase_core: ^2.12.0
firebase_storage: ^11.2.0
email_auth: ^1.0.0
# assets:
- assets/images/
- assets/fonts/
fonts:
- family: Noto
fonts:
- asset: assets/fonts/NotoSansArabic-VariableFont_wdth,wght.ttf
- asset: assets/fonts/NotoColorEmoji-Regular.ttf
- SignUp with a secured and autherized and well validated forms
- View charities on time and check out for updates
- Post Your charity and edit or delete it
- Donate for other people or to your self using multiple donation options
- Keep on track for the donations you make or receive
- Post Feedbacks and Rate other projects and you only get to rate each charity once
- Edit your own profile and update your info like password
- Confirm and Reset Email options
- Search bar is added that helps you reach any specified project faster
- Beautiful and simple UI design for the best user experience
- Support uploading photos to user and project
- Flutter
- Django REST API
- Postgres Database
- Firebase